Unix
所有系统的爸爸。
shell
首先搞懂终端是什么,终端就是 一系列输入输出设备的总称。
这是一个linux下的终端,其实是个模拟终端,就是在其中输入之后会有一个输出。(概念很简单,不用太深究)
至于为什么给一个输入系统就会有想应的输出呢?是因为上面这个终端中有shell。
shell: 命令解释器 -> 顾名思义
注意: 一个终端(模拟)可以支持多种 shell,这也就是说 shell 种类不只一种。
操作:
-
查看当前终端支持什么 shell:cat /etc/shells
其中 sh 为 shell 的缩写。 -
查看当前使用的是什么 shell:echo $SHELL
我们看到显示的是bash,它和 shell 的关系是:unix 下的 shell 叫 shell,linux 下的 shell 叫 bash。